Danieli Wins Order for CMC Rebar Mill
03/09/2023 - Danieli will equip Commercial Metals Company’s planned rebar mill in Berkeley County, W.Va., USA, the plant builder has said.
According to Danieli, the micro-mill will have the capacity to annually produce 500,000 tons of straight-length and spooled rebar.
The mill will feature a Danieli Digimelter furnace with endless scrap charging system; Q-One power feeders that will enable future use of renewably generated electricity; and a single-strand Octocaster.
The rolling mill will feature cantilever and housingless stands that will roll endless billets into straight bars.
“A K-Spool line incorporating a four-pass finishing block will provide torsion-free deformed bars in coils up to 5 tons, continuously,” Danieli said.
The mill is scheduled to enter service in late 2025.
Danieli said the mill represents its 25th order for its endless casting and rolling technology worldwide.
